SUMMER AT BIG HILL SPRINGS PROVINCIAL PARK, NEAR COCHRANE, ALBERTA

This little park, about a half-hour drive from my home in the western Canadian city of Calgary, is my reliable “go to” photo locale when the weather is lousy. There are about a dozen waterfalls, ranging from a foot to 20 feet high, all within a 10 minute walk. It’s an amazing spot. (And you can see it during winter here: http://wp.me/p2ccTX-od).
